Within the research scope of this report, it shows that the global Electronic Grade Silicon market had a market size of about 3630.74 Million USD in 2022, growing at a CAGR of 5.10% during 2023-2029 to 5141.31 Million USD in 2029.

MARKET COMPETITIVE LANDSCAPE:
Major players in this market include Wacker, Hemlock Semiconductor Operations LLC, Tokuyama Corporation, OCI, REC Silicon ASA, and etc.
---The combined market share of the Top 3 players in the global Electronic Grade Silicon market is about 66.18%.

REGION SHARE:
The report covers the market size information of major Regions/Countries around the world, including NA/United States, EU/Germany, APAC/China, LA/SA, MEA and etc.
---In the geographical distribution of Electronic Grade Silicon market in 2022, the Asia Pacific has the largest market size and its market share is about 58.98%, followed by Europe and its market share is about 21.93%.

SEGMENT OVERVIEW:
This report conducts segment analysis on type and application level. Type segment includes 9N, 10N, etc. Application segment includes Micro-electronic circuit, Photovoltaics, etc.
---11N contributes approximately 89.23% share to the market in 2022.
---Micro-electronic circuit contributes approximately 98.30% share to the market in 2022.

Increasing Demand: The demand for electronic devices and components has been growing rapidly, driven by various factors such as technological advancements, increasing digitization, and the proliferation of smartphones, tablets, and other consumer electronics. This has resulted in a higher demand for EGS, as it is a critical material in semiconductor fabrication.

Technological Advancements: The semiconductor industry is constantly evolving, with a focus on miniaturization and performance improvements. As a result, there is a continuous need for higher-quality EGS with greater purity levels to meet the stringent requirements of advanced semiconductor manufacturing processes.

Emerging Applications: The increasing adoption of emerging technologies such as Internet of Things (IoT), autonomous vehicles, artificial intelligence, and 5G has led to additional demand for EGS. These technologies require advanced semiconductor devices, which in turn require high-quality EGS for their production.

Supply Chain Challenges: The production of EGS involves complex manufacturing processes and requires a reliable supply of raw materials, energy, and infrastructure. Any disruptions in the supply chain, such as fluctuations in the availability of silicon feedstock or energy constraints, can impact the EGS market.

Environmental Concerns: The semiconductor industry has been focusing on sustainability and reducing its environmental footprint. Efforts are being made to develop more efficient manufacturing processes, recycle silicon waste, and explore alternative materials. These sustainability initiatives may influence the EGS market by promoting the adoption of greener alternatives or cleaner production methods.
